Мазмұны:
- 1 -қадам: Жабдықтар
- 2 -қадам: Бөлшектерді басып шығару
- 3 -қадам: катапультті жинау
- 4 -қадам: Цикл
- 5 -қадам: Код
- 6 -қадам: Корпус
- 7 -қадам: катапультты аяқтаңыз
- 8 -қадам: тестілеу
Бейне: Автоматты резеңке таспа катапульті: 8 қадам (суреттермен)
2024 Автор: John Day | [email protected]. Соңғы өзгертілген: 2024-01-30 10:23
Осы офистік төбелестерден шаршадыңыз ба? Құралдарыңызды алыңыз және бүкіл ғимараттағы ең қуатты автоматты катапультті жасаңыз! Әріптестеріңізді немесе сыныптастарыңызды жеңіңіз және түймені бір рет басу арқылы босатылған қуаттан ләззат алыңыз!
Бұл нұсқаулықта мен резеңке таспадан катапульт жасауды көрсетемін. Ол автоматты түрде қайта жүктелуі мүмкін және қажет болғанда әрқашан болады.
Бастайық!
1 -қадам: Жабдықтар
Құралдар:
- 3D-принтер
- Бұрауыш
- Қысқыштар
- Ыстық желім қаруы
- Дәнекерлеуіш пен дәнекерлеуіш
- Көрдім
Бөлшектер:
- Резеңке таспа
- M1.4 Болт пен гайка
- Arduino Uno
- 2x Micro servo SG90
- Батырмаға басу
- 10к резистор
- Нан тақтасы
- Қағаз түйрегіш
- Сым
- 3 мм фанера парағы
- USB кабелі
- Таспа
2 -қадам: Бөлшектерді басып шығару
Қосылған STL файлдарын 3D басып шығарыңыз. Мен 1,75 мм ақ PLA бар Creality Ender 3 қолдандым.
Бұл мен қолданған параметрлер:
- Толтыру: 20%
- Қабат биіктігі: 0,2 мм
- Шүмектің температурасы: 200 ° C
- Төсек температурасы: 60 ° C
Толық басып шығару процесі жоғарыда көрсетілген параметрлермен шамамен бір сағатқа созылды. Егер сізде 3D принтер болмаса, оны картонмен жасауға болады!
3 -қадам: катапультті жинау
Басып шығаруды аяқтағаннан кейін сізде екі бөлік болуы керек. Бұл қадамда біз катапультті жинаймыз.
- Бұранданы алыңыз және бұрағышпен қасыққа ұқсайтын бөліктің ортаңғы тесігіне салыңыз.
- Резеңке таспаны ұстап, болтты гайкамен бекітіңіз. Қажет болса, аздап ыстық желім қолданыңыз.
- Қысқышты пайдаланып қыстырғышты түзетіп, оны екіге бөліңіз.
- Қағаз қыстырғыштың жартысын 3D басып шығарылған екі бөліктің тесіктеріне салыңыз да, бәрі орнында екеніне көз жеткізу үшін ұштарын бүгіңіз.
4 -қадам: Цикл
Серверлер:
Біз серводардан бастаймыз. Бірінші серваның сары сымын 5 -ші істікке жалғаңыз. Бұл катапультті түсіруге арналған серво болады. Екінші серваның сары сымын түйреуішке 9 жалғаңыз. Бұл құлыпты серво болады. Екі серводың қызыл сымдарын нан тақтасының оң жағына, ал екі серваның қоңыр сымын нан тақтасының теріс жағына қосыңыз. Мен серверлерді қосу үшін бірнеше секіргіш сымдарды қолдандым, бірақ кез келген басқа сым жұмыс істейді.
Түйме:
Резисторды түймені дәнекерлеңіз және резистордың екінші шетіне сымды дәнекерлеңіз. Суретте көрсетілгендей түймені екі сыммен дәнекерлеңіз. Сары сымды Arduino 7 -ші түйреуішке қосыңыз, қызыл сымды нан тақтасының оң жағына, ал көк сымды нан тақтасының теріс жағына қосыңыз.
Нан тақтасының оң жағын 5В -ке, ал теріс жағын жерге жалғаңыз (GND түйреуіші).
USB кабелін алып тастаңыз, оның бір ұшы USB кірісі, ал екінші ұшы - екі сым. USB кабелінің қызыл сымын Arduino -дағы VIN түйреуішімен, екіншісін жерге (GND істігі) қосыңыз. Схема аяқталды және біз кодтауды бастай аламыз!
5 -қадам: Код
Бұл қадамда біз серверлерді басқару үшін кодты жазамыз. Ол үшін біз Arduino Uno қолданамыз. Бастайық!
Arduino IDE ашыңыз және мен берген.ino файлын импорттаңыз.
Кодтың түсіндірмесі:
Біз орнатудан бастаймыз. Орнатуда бірнеше жолдар бар. Serial.begin (9600) байланыс жылдамдығын орнатуға арналған. Бұл жағдайда ол секундына 9600 битке орнатылады. pinMode (buttonPin, INPUT) түймеге түйреуіш орнатады, келесі екі жолда servo.attach (5) және servoLock.attach (9) көресіз. Бұл серво бекітілген түйреуіштер, бұл жағдайда серво 5 пен 9 түйреуішіне бекітілген. Соңында resetCatapult () пайда болады, бұл resetCatapult функциясын шақырады.
Егер біз циклге баратын болсақ, сіз buttonState = digitalRead (buttonPin) көресіз. Бұл түйменің күйін оқиды (түйме басылады немесе басылмайды). Егер түйме басылса, катапульт қайтадан отқа түсу үшін күйіп кетеді.
Түсіру функциясы резеңке таспаға кернеудің берілуін қамтамасыз етеді. Осыдан кейін құлыпты серво ашылады және катапульта өртенеді.
Қалпына келтіру функциясы резеңке таспадан барлық кернеуді алып тастайды, бұл қолдың құлап кетуіне әкеледі. Осыдан кейін құлып серво қолды құлыптайды және катапульт қайтадан атуға дайын болады.
Кодтың қалай жұмыс істейтінін біле отырып, сіз бәрін өз қалауыңыз бойынша реттей аласыз.
Кодты Arduino -ға жүктеңіз.
6 -қадам: Корпус
Қаптау үшін біз 3 мм фанераны қолданамыз. Мен келесі өлшемдермен 5 бөлікті кесіп алдым:
- 8х6 см (1 дана)
- 8х5,4 см (1 дана)
- 6x12.7 см (2 дана)
- 8x13 см (1 дана)
8x6 және 8x5.4 бөліктерінің ортасында тесік бұрғылаңыз (оның серводың 3 сымы үшін жеткілікті үлкен екеніне көз жеткізіңіз). Суретте көрсетілгендей 8х13 см кесіндіде 1,1 сантиметрлік тесік бұрғылаңыз.
8х13 см бөлік үстіңгі болады, қалған бөліктері - бүйірлері. Қорап жасау үшін желім пистолетін қолданыңыз және барлық бөліктерді жабыстырыңыз.
7 -қадам: катапультты аяқтаңыз
Сен бітіруге жақынсың! тағы бір қадам, және сіз үйдегі катапульттан ләззат ала аласыз!
Барлығын корпусқа салыңыз, бірақ сервистер мен қуат кабелінің сыртта екеніне көз жеткізіңіз. Түймені корпустың жоғарғы жағындағы тесікке жабыстырыңыз, сіз аяқталуға жақынсыз!
Жоғарғы жағын өзіңізге қарату үшін корпусты бұраңыз және катапультті бір жағына жағу үшін қолданылатын сервоны желімдеңіз (қай жағының маңызды емес). Сервода 0 ° бұрышы бар екеніне және суреттегідей қорапқа бағытталғанына көз жеткізіңіз.
Қағаздың екінші жартысын алыңыз (3 -қадамнан), қысқышпен 180 градус бұрышқа бүгіңіз және қайтадан жартысын кесіңіз. Иілген бөлікті ұстаңыз және катапульттің резеңке жолағын серво қолына бекітіңіз.
Катапульттің негізін жоғарғы жағына жабыстырыңыз. Резеңке таспада кернеу жоқ екеніне көз жеткізіңіз! Соңында корпустың екінші жағына құлып сервоын жабыстырыңыз. Серво 180 ° бұрышы бар екеніне және катапульттің қолын жауып тұрғанына көз жеткізіңіз.
Қолдың артқа қарай құлап кетпеуін қамтамасыз ету үшін біз катапульттің негізіне таспаны жабыстырамыз. Қол таспаға тигенде, ол бастапқы күйіне қайтып оралады және сіз қайтадан атуға болады. Сіз ақыры аяқтадыңыз! Сынап көрейік!
8 -қадам: тестілеу
Катапульттан рахат алыңыз!
Ұсынылған:
Таспа контроллерін жасаңыз: 11 қадам (суреттермен)
Таспа контроллерін жасаңыз: Таспа контроллері - синтезді басқарудың тамаша әдісі. Олар қадамды үздіксіз басқаруға мүмкіндік беретін сенсорлық жолақтан тұрады. Электр өткізгіш жолақ «велостат» деп аталады, ол кернеудің немесе қарсылықтың өзгеруіне жауап береді
Резеңке таспалы катапульт: 8 қадам (суреттермен)
Резеңке таспалы катапульт: Дереккөз: https://www.instructables.com/id/Automatic-Rubber-Band-Catapult/Досыңызға қарсы зат лақтыру үшін қолыңызды қолданудан шаршадыңыз ба? Құралдарыңызды алыңыз және бүкіл ғимараттағы ең қуатты автоматты катапультті жасаңыз! Осы әдіспен сыныптастарыңызды жеңіңіз
1.50м әлеуметтік қашықтықтағы таспа шарасы: 3 қадам (суреттермен)
1.50м әлеуметтік қашықтықтағы таспа шарасы: Бұл құрылыста мен 1,5 м қашықтықты басып өткен кезде өлшеу үшін тұрақты рулетканы бейімдеймін. Содан кейін мен «бір жарым метр» деп айтамын. Ол сондай -ақ жасыл немесе қызыл шаммен көрсетеді, егер сіз осы қашықтықтан жоғары немесе астында болсаңыз. Бұл жоба
Резеңке таспалы машина, инфрақызыл сенсорлық, теледидар қорғаныс роботы: 5 қадам (суреттермен)
Резеңке таспалы машиналар, инфрақызыл сенсорлар, теледидардың қорғаныс роботы: интегралды схемаларды қолданбай, бұл робот теледидардың стандартты пультінің инфрақызыл сигналын күтеді, содан кейін резеңке жолақтар жиынтығын тез шығарады. Ескерту: «Жұмыс үстелі сайтын қарау» егер сіз бейнені көрмесеңіз. Жауапкершіліктен бас тарту: Бұл жоба
Доктор таспа басы - Өлмейтін медиа: 11 қадам (суреттермен)
Доктор таспа басы - өлмейтін медиа: доктор лентасы - зертханада кеш жұмыс жасайтын кездегі тамаша серік! Ол IFTTT қызметімен толтырылған және Twitter, SMS хабарламалар мен камерадан алынған Google Sheets электрондық кестесіндегі мәтінді оқу үшін Amazon Polly қызметін пайдаланады